An exciting opportunity has arisen to join the Speech and Language Therapy Adult team in GG+C. The post holder will be an experienced and senior therapist within the speech and language therapy service, working with a Head and Neck cancer caseload. They will provide specialist input to our MaxFacs and ENT wards at QEUH, attend combined clinics and input into the HNC outpatient pathway. The successful candidate will also have specialist skills in tracheostomy and laryngectomy/surgical voice restoration.
You may be asked to work in other areas of the service as required. This post is full time although part time working can be considered. There is a requirement to participate in the established Unscheduled Care (weekend/public holiday) rota.
The Adult Acute Service is committed to offering all staff the opportunity to develop clinical skills with a varied caseload, and also offer appraisal, supervision and opportunities for Continuing Professional Development. It is essential you have a Degree in Speech and Language Therapy with current HCPC registration.
